Transaction 558f5c6325e83aec9fcfadf78c4dfd11a3389a4c143b44db32fb7998a6076acc
1 Input
1 Output
-
558f5c6325e83aec9fcfadf78c4dfd11a3389a4c143b44db32fb7998a6076acc:0
- value
- 83270000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d2b527ebeb845c35cef8915313db8370e366099 OP_EQUAL
- address
- 3MrTA29zhyJgts6Y58oqkWvVRiEHnPDtYq